标准输入是命令的输入,默认指向键盘;标准输出是命令的输出,默认指向屏幕;标准错误是命令错误信息的输出,默认指向屏幕。 如果没有显式地进行重定向,命令通过文件描述符0从屏幕读取输入,通过文件描述符1和2将输出和错误信息输出到屏幕。但如果我们想从其他文件(再次强调,I/O设备在Unix/Linux中也是文件)读取输入或产生...
其中有三个比较特殊的文件是每个进程都会打开,其文件描述符分为0,1,2,默认分别链接到标准输入(STDIN_FILENO)设备(/dev/stdin)、标准输出(STDOUT_FILENO)设备(/dev/stdout)、标准错误(STDERR_FILENO)(/dev/stderr)设备。 进程在运行的过程中默认情况下产生的输出会写到stdout文件,产生的错误信息写到stderr文件,...
标准输入设备代号为0, 用来显示输入信息,标准输出设备代号为1,用来显示正常信息,标准错误设备代号为2,用来显示错误信息。我们切换到普通用户testing,然后使用命令find /etc/ -name passwd,来搜寻/etc/目录下名字有passwd的,当我们把命令find /etc/ -name passwd输入到系统时,可以说明标准输入设备是正常的。箭头...
2019-12-10 19:10 − 最大流/最小割 增量建图最大权闭合子图二分检验最小割一定要找全矛盾关系,如文理分科 选文选理,同选文同选理矛盾最大流的一个单位流量经过的点代表的是这个点的特征最小割就是如果能从S到T,那么这条路就是非法的,如果单个点矛盾关系不是很多,可以建立每个点和所有矛盾关系之间的...
也可以使用"&>",直接输出标准输出和错误,命令:"xxxx &> xxxx",较新版bash提供。 如图: 3、标准输入: cat命令(ConcATenate), 本意是链接文件, cat xxxx[1] xxxx ... > xxxx[end]; 如果只使用第一个参数, 即把信息输出至屏幕, 可以输出短的文件, 不会换行; ...
Linux的标准输入、标准输出和标准错误输出 Linux中一切都是文件。文件描述符指的是被一个进程所能打开的所有文件的一个数组编号索引,-1代表文件未被打开,0表示stdin,1表示stdout,2表示stderr,这3个文件描述符都会被自动打开,进程新打开的文件标记一般是从3开始,若3打开了,就向4延后...也就是文件描述符是递增的...
百度试题 题目Linux系统下表示标准输入、标准输出和标准错误输出的文件描述符(符号表示)分别为(___),它们的值分别为___。相关知识点: 试题来源: 解析 STDIN_FILENO、STDOUT_FILENO 、STDERR_FILENO 0、1、2 反馈 收藏
作者:Gakki 前言 在 bash 中,在执行一个命令之前,可以使用重定向操作符对该命令的输入、输出进行重定向。... Gakki0725阅读 1,724评论 0赞 2 linux中的标准输入输出用法 最近在看《Linux Shell编程从入门到精通》这书,把之前朦胧的知识再巩固一下,作些记录。 一,&和&&,|和... 万州客阅读 1,571评论 0赞...
标准输出标准输出是文件描述符1。它是命令的输出,缺省是屏幕,也可以是文件。标准错误标准错误是文件描述符2。这是命令错误的输出,缺省是屏幕,同样也可以是文件。管道 可以通过管道把一个命令的输出传递给另一个命令作为输入。管道用竖杠 |表示。它的一般形式为:命令1 |命令2 一起学习linux 其中|...